Sourcing guidance for Music Wireless Door Bell

What are the key technical specifications to consider when selecting a Music Wireless Door Bell?

When sourcing wireless doorbells, the operating range is the most critical factor; look for models offering 200 to 300 meters in open areas to ensure signal penetration through walls. Additionally, verify the number of melodies (typically 36 to 60 options) and adjustable volume levels (at least 4 levels, ranging from 0dB to 110dB). For the transmitter, prioritize IP44 or IP55 waterproof ratings to ensure durability against rain and dust.

How do I evaluate the power supply and energy efficiency of these devices?

There are two main types: battery-operated and self-generating (battery-free). Self-powered transmitters use micro-energy harvesting technology, which eliminates battery replacement costs and is highly attractive for eco-conscious markets. For receivers, plug-in AC models are preferred for stability, while DC models offer portability. Ensure the standby power consumption is less than 0.5W to meet energy efficiency standards.

What compliance standards and certifications are required for international trade?

Since these products use radio frequencies (usually 433.92MHz or 868MHz), they must comply with regional wireless regulations. For the US market, FCC certification is mandatory. For the EU, look for CE (RED - Radio Equipment Directive) and RoHS compliance. If the product includes a lithium battery, a UN38.3 test report and MSDS are required for safe air and sea transport.

Can the wireless doorbell system be expanded for larger facilities?

Yes, professional B2B buyers should seek systems with learning code technology. This allows for flexible pairing, where one transmitter can trigger multiple receivers, or multiple buttons can alert a single receiver. Ensure the supplier supports up to 20+ expandable units to cater to large villas, warehouses, or office complexes.

Cross-Border Procurement Strategy & Risk Management

How can I mitigate the risk of signal interference in bulk shipments?

To avoid 'cross-talk' where one doorbell triggers another in a neighboring unit, ensure the supplier uses unique digital codes (ID codes) for each set. Request a frequency stability test report to confirm the device maintains its frequency under temperature fluctuations, preventing signal drift during seasonal changes.

What are the best practices for negotiating with suppliers on Made-in-China.com?

When communicating with gold members on Made-in-China.com, request a tiered pricing structure based on volume (e.g., 500, 1000, and 5000 units). Negotiate for OEM services, such as custom logo printing and localized packaging, which are often included for free once a certain MOQ is met. Always ask for a pre-production sample to verify the plastic housing quality and sound clarity.

What should I look for regarding transaction security and shipping?

Utilize Secured Trading Services offered by the platform to protect your payments until the goods are shipped. For shipping, since doorbells are lightweight but high-volume, LCL (Less than Container Load) sea freight is cost-effective for bulk, while International Express (DHL/FedEx) is better for high-value, low-volume smart models. Ensure the HS Code (typically 8531.80) is correctly declared to avoid customs delays.
